and actor Arnold Schwarzenegger—have always supported his film goals, they still wanted him to have a normal childhood and adolescence. They encouraged him to go to college, and he enrolled at the University of Southern California. Now the 24-year-old actor acknowledges that, even though he is a descendent of Hollywood royalty, , he is grateful to have had the experience of a regular California kid.over two years ago in Vancouver, just around the time Schwarzenegger graduated from USC.

Schwarzenegger also noted that, between goofing off during the night shoots with Thorne, eating fluffernutter sandwiches , and getting to know his co-star outside of the movie, his parents would visit him on set when their schedules lined up. The scion told his parents from a very young age that he wanted to be an actor, and they both were nothing but supportive of his aspirations to pursue a Hollywood career. "No matter how crazy my dreams are, they are supportive because my dad had some pretty wild dreams himself and he made them happen," the actor said, referring to his father's occupations as a professional body builder, actor, and two-term governor of California.
